老苏丹
导读
《老苏丹》是格林童话里一则温暖又诙谐的动物故事(民俗学分类 ATU 101,'老狗救孩子')。它的开头带着一丝辛酸:忠心耿耿的老狗牙齿掉光、干不动活了,主人竟打算一枪把它打死——这其实道出了一个古老又现实的问题:当曾经忠诚的仆人(无论是牲口还是人)老去、不再'有用',我们该怎样待它?故事给出的答案是感恩与善待。有意思的是,狼替老狗设的那出'假绑架、真营救',本身是一场善意的骗局;而后半段狼与狗的'决斗',则是一段经典的滑稽戏:三条腿的猫因疼痛翘起尾巴,竟被狼和野猪误当成军刀,一瘸一拐捡食的样子又被当成在捡石头——这种'认错武器'的桥段,早在中世纪的《列那狐》等动物史诗里就逗乐过无数听众。还有个小知识:故事里狼管狗叫'gossip',这个词在古英语里并不是'八卦'的意思,而是'老朋友、教亲'一般的亲昵称呼。读的时候,可以和孩子聊一聊:主人一开始要杀老狗,做得对吗?到最后连狼和狗都能重归于好,这又说明了什么?

延伸阅读与亲子共读
故事寓意
忠诚与善意值得被铭记、被回报;不该因为一个人(或一只动物)年老、不再'有用',就把它抛弃。
教育价值
引导孩子体会忠诚、感恩以及善待弱者与长者的价值;诙谐的'决斗'情节也让孩子在笑声中明白'误会'是怎样一步步产生的。
家长共读提示
借老狗的遭遇,和孩子谈谈该如何对待家里的老人和养了很久的宠物;也可以让孩子找一找:故事里那场'误会',是怎么一步步闹大的?
